Description
These Orange Ginger Honey Cakes are moist, aromatic, and delicately sweet with a warm spice kick. Perfect as a tea-time treat or a light dessert, they’re made with honey, fresh orange zest, and ground ginger for a flavorful bite.
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up honey
- 1/4 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 2 large eggs
- 1/2 cup orange juice (freshly squeezed)
- 1 tbsp orange zest
- 1 tsp ground ginger
- 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
- 1/2 tsp baking soda
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/4 cup plain yogurt
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a muffin tin or line it with paper liners.
- In a large b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, salt, ginger, and cinnamon.
- In another bowl, combine the honey, brown sugar, melted butter, eggs, orange juice, orange zest, and yogurt. Mix until smooth.
-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, stirring just until combined. Do not overmix.
- Spoon the batter into the prepared muffin tin, filling each cup about 2/3 full.
- Bake for 18–22 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- Let the cakes cool in the tin for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
Notes
- For a stronger ginger flavor, add 1 tsp of freshly grated ginger.
- You can substitute Greek yogurt for plain yogurt for extra richness.
- Top with a honey glaze or powdered sugar for added sweetness.
